For example, you might concur that while the child copes with one moms and dad, the other choices the kid up from college and sees with the kid each weeknight. You might also concur that the child invests every other weekend break and every other significant holiday with the various other moms and dad. These types of arrangements are normally created by two moms and dads interacting to keep the youngster out of day care or to stay clear of working with a sitter while one or the other moms and dad is at work.
